And what did this "too short" QB accomplish at GT? First Team Consensus All American Winner of the Davey O'Brien National QB Award Runner Up Heisman Trophy Award First QB in NCAA D1 history to top 10,000 yards with 1,500 yards rushing. Not saying McCall will be the next Joe Hamilton, but offering him as an ATH is a slap in his face. It's about the same as the coaching staff telling McCall he isn't good enough to be recruited as a QB for USC, but we would like to still offer you, even though you have never played another position except QB, because we don't want people in Dillon to be mad at us since it's been such a good pipeline for USC players. |
